Contact Lenses (CL's) are considered "medical devices" and are regulated by the FDA. Careless handling may lead to serious infection, permanent damage to your eyes, and even permanent vision loss. Due to this risk, it is recommended that all CL wearers have a current pair of glasses for use when CL wear is not desired or safe.
A CL fitting shall include: all trial contact lenses, a CL starter cleaning kit, and all follow up visits needed to obtain the final CL prescription. This policy requires good compliance of follow up visits by the patient, and is limited to 90 days from the start of fitting process. If the patient does not return for scheduled follow up visits, or returns after the 90 day period to attempt to finish the CL fitting process, an additional follow up visit charge will be added, or a new exam may be required in order to finalize the CL prescription.
All new CL wearers will be trained how to insert, remove, clean, and disinfect their contacts before they can take their trial lenses home. Each patient must be able to insert and remove their contacts before they leave with the trial contacts. Once a patient has taken home their trial contacts, no refunds will be given for the CL fitting.
Patients that have previously been fit for contact lenses may want to know why they are being charged for a "fitting" when they already know which contacts they have/want. The fitting fee covers not only the initial fit of the contacts, but any adjustments needed within 90 days of the exam. If, for example, a new contact lens is released within the 90 day fitting period, and the patient returns, wanting to try the new contact, there would be no additional charge to try this new lens. Furthermore, if you have any problems related to your contact lenses, such as an eye infection, there would be no additional charges to be seen within the 90 day period.
